Hero dad saves kids from fleeing car thief with pickup truck (Video)

A 14 year old male in Syracuse, UT., took his grandfather's car without permission, very shortly after the grandfather reported the car stolen, a tipster using a police scanner app on his phone heard the call and reported seeing the vehicle.
Then, according to Fox13Now, Syracuse Police Department responded to the call, and gave chase which raced through a crowded park.
Bryson Rowley was driving the truck, and he said he intentionally used his truck as a ram rod to stop the fleeing vehicle. Rowley did not want to go on camera, but says he did what he did because he was afraid for the safety of his and other children at the park.
“The person driving the truck could see it was turning back into the park, and he did not want the car to hit all of the children, or any of the children, and he actually pulled his truck in the way so the car collided with the truck,” said Officer Erin Behm with the Syracuse Police Department.
The teen was arrested and taken into custody and processed at the area juvenile detention center.
